What Are Palm Nuts?
Palm nuts are the seeds of the oil palm tree, known scientifically as Elaeis guineensis. These small, round nuts are rich in oil and have been a staple in various cuisines and industries for centuries.
Nutritional Value of Palm Nuts
Rich in fatty acids, palm nuts provide essential nutrients that contribute to overall health. They are a great source of energy and contain antioxidants, promoting good health. These nuts can be consumed directly or processed into palm oil, which is a common cooking ingredient.
Culinary Uses of Palm Nuts
Palm nuts are versatile in the kitchen. They can be used in soups, stews, and sauces, adding a unique flavor to dishes. Their oil is also popular in baking and frying, making palm nuts a valuable addition to both traditional and modern cuisines.
